With the progression in the field of machine learning, predictive analysis has become a key component for future prediction. As we face the COVID-19 pandemic, it would be helpful to predict the future number of positive cases for better measures and control. We used two supervised learning models to predict the future using the time-series dataset of COVID-19. To study the performance of prediction, the comparison between Linear Regression and Support Vector Regression is carried out. We have used these two models as the data were almost linear.
